Bank non-performing loans to gross loans in Ecuador
Ecuador: Bank non-performing loans to gross loans was 3.2% in 2019. ◆ Volatile
Bank non-performing loans to gross loans in Ecuador, 1998–2019
Source: Financial Soundness Indicators Database (fsi.imf.org), International Monetary Fund (IMF). Measured in %.
Analysis
The most recent figure for bank non-performing loans to gross loans in Ecuador is 3.2%, measured in 2019.
That represents a change of up 6.9% on the previous year and down 23.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, bank non-performing loans to gross loans in Ecuador peaked at 31.0% in 2000 and was at its lowest, 2.9%, in 2018.
Ecuador ranks 83rd of 141 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Bank non-performing loans to gross loans in Ecuador, year by year
| Year | % |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1998 | 8.1% | — |
| 1999 | 26.0% | +221.0% |
| 2000 | 31.0% | +19.2% |
| 2001 | 13.4% | -56.8% |
| 2002 | 8.4% | -37.3% |
| 2003 | 7.9% | -6.0% |
| 2004 | 6.4% | -19.0% |
| 2005 | 5.5% | -14.1% |
| 2006 | 4.1% | -25.5% |
| 2007 | 3.7% | -9.8% |
| 2008 | 3.4% | -8.1% |
| 2009 | 4.1% | +20.6% |
| 2010 | 3.4% | -18.2% |
| 2011 | 3.2% | -4.7% |
| 2012 | 3.8% | +17.5% |
| 2013 | 3.6% | -5.3% |
| 2014 | 3.6% | +0.7% |
| 2015 | 4.4% | +22.9% |
| 2016 | 4.0% | -10.0% |
| 2017 | 3.3% | -16.5% |
| 2018 | 2.9% | -10.9% |
| 2019 | 3.2% | +6.9% |
